Output 53c664fc936e9249a48a774c060dd42d5451912e25641c3e49d12a1de6da9efe:0

value
1339500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6638e9e50de425f8a2a6461fd57bb3bd460a512b OP_EQUAL
address
3B1X2YHkJ6hoERwYZuXDE9ZZJkFoXWUyuX
transaction
53c664fc936e9249a48a774c060dd42d5451912e25641c3e49d12a1de6da9efe
spent
true